Among the most powerful raptors on Earth, the Harpy Eagle hunts arboreal mammals — sloths, monkeys, and opossums account for more than 70 percent of its prey — plucking them from the rainforest canopy with one of the largest bills of any eagle. Slate-black above with a pale grey breast and white, black-barred underparts, it raises a distinctive split grey crest when alarmed. It requires large tracts of unbroken tropical lowland rainforest with tall emergent trees, where pairs raise young slowly: a clutch of two to three eggs is incubated for about 56 days, and fledging takes 135 to 180 days. Ranging from southern Mexico through Brazil and northern Argentina, its distribution is contracting with deforestation. Its vocalizations, mournful whistled screams near the nest, remain poorly documented. The species is classified as Vulnerable.

Die Harpyie zählt zu den kraftvollsten Greifvögeln der Welt und besitzt Krallen von der Größe der Klauen eines Grizzlybären. Sie ist der Nationalvogel Panamas. Die größte Bedrohung für die Art ist die Abholzung der Wälder, da jedes Brutpaar ein weites Revier unberührten Waldes benötigt.

Identifizierung
Gefieder
Slate-black upperparts and head with a pale grey breast and white underparts with black barring. A distinctive split grey crest rises when the bird is alarmed.
Schnabel
Massive dark hooked bill, one of the largest of any eagle
Habitat & Range
Tropical lowland rainforests, requiring large tracts of continuous forest with tall emergent trees for nesting.
Geografisches Verbreitungsgebiet
Central and South America from southern Mexico through Brazil and northern Argentina. Range is shrinking due to deforestation.
Diet & Feeding
Arboreal mammals including sloths, monkeys, and opossums, which make up over 70% of the diet. Also takes large birds, iguanas, and snakes.
